OLONGAPO CITY, Philippines – The camp of US Marine Lance Corporal Joseph Scott Pemberton yesterday denied offering a P21-million settlement to the family of Filipino transgender Jeffrey “Jennifer” Laude.

“I want to clarify and to put on record straight… it is an absolute lie, we did not make an offer… It was they who made the P21-million demand when plea bargaining was discussed,” Benjamin Tolosa Jr., one of the lawyers for Pemberton, told The STAR.

Laude’s family earlier said they would not agree to a settlement in the murder case against Pemberton.

Pemberton’s trial entered its second day with the second of 27 witnesses taking the stand.

The prosecution headed by Olongapo City Prosecutor Emelie Fe delos Santos presented Mark Clarence “Barbie” Caguioa Gelviro, a transgender and a friend of Laude.

A prosecution lawyer described Gelviro as “composed, very relaxed, cool and candid and a very good witness.”

Virgie Suarez, one of the lawyers for the Laude family, said Gelviro told the court that Pemberton was with Laude when she left them at Celzone Lodge.

Elias Gallamos, a cashier of Celzone Lodge, earlier identified Pemberton as Laude’s companion before the transgender was found dead in the motel room’s bathroom on Oct. 11, 2014.

There were no other details yet on the cross-examination.

 

Pemberton attended hearing

Pemberton arrived for the hearing at noon and left at 5 p.m.

Members of the Laude family went to the Department of Justice (DOJ) in Manila to deliver a letter urging that their private lawyers be allowed “full participation” in the trial.

Accompanied by lead counsel Harry Roque, the family also asked the DOJ to replace Delos Santos, who excluded the private lawyers in preparations for the trial.

The Laudes said they wanted a new public prosecutor “who will not bar or refuse the help of private counsels.”

Only Michelle, Laude’s sister, was present during the trial. Her mother Julita and sister Marilou stayed in Manila with Roque. – With Rhodina Villanueva
